I am an Assistant Teaching Professor at the Department of Political Science and the Computational Social Sciences Program at the University of California, San Diego. I use comparative politics and political economy tools, with a regional focus on Latin America, to investigate how to improve public goods provision in developing democracies.

At Sunway University, I am Senior Research Analyst at the Jeffrey Cheah Institute on Southeast Asia. My research centres on social welfare policies for children and families, with a focus on the linkages between social protection and socioeconomic deprivations. In particular, I am recognised as a subject matter expert on the issue of child stunting. My work has been featured on print and broadcast media by the likes of Financial Times, South China Morning Post, The Malaysian National News Agency (BERNAMA), Malay Mail, Astro Awani, New Straits Times, and BFM.

I hold a PhD degree in Energy Technology (2014), a MSc in Sustainable Energy Engineering (2000) from KTH Royal Institute of Technology in Stockholm, Sweden , and a bachelor degree in Chemical Engineering (1993) from Fundación Universidad de América in Bogotá, Colombia.
Principal Professor at Universidad del Rosario (Colombia) with teaching experience at the undergraduate and graduate levels, and research work in energy and environmental systems, energy access, bioenergy, waste-to-energy, energy policy, and sustainable development.

Anthonia Ifeyinwa Achike is a Professor of Agricultural Economics and Agribusiness with a PhD. She is a global/Adjunct faculty member of the Trade Policy Training Centre in Africa. Professor Achike is currently the Director of the Gender and Development Policy Centre of University of Nigeria Nsukka, the team leader of Nigeria’s Community Based Poverty Monitoring System (CBMS-Nigeria). She has worked as a consultant trainer for many national and international organizations as well as a member of many professional organizations. She has more than eighty publications and twenty research grants..

I am a Professor of Resource and Environmental Economics of the University o Nigeria, Nsukka. I hold a National Diploma in Agricultural Technology,, a first class bachelor’s degree in Agricultural Economics, an MSc in Resource and Environmental Economics, both from the University of Nigeria and a Ph.D in Environmental Science from the University of York, UK, under the Commonwealth Scholarship. I have good skills in climate change impact and adaptation modeling, feasibility study/analysis, project appraisal, monitoring and evaluation, impact assessments and rural development studies.

Dr Reema Alhosani, Specialist sports physician, MBBS (Faculty of medicine & health science in UAE), MSc (sports medicine, Nottingham University), PhD (sports medicine, Nottingham University), Chairperson of the pilot regional Task Force of the Arab region entrusted with the initiative on Traditional Pharmacopoeia in the context of sport ethics, integrity and values. Dr Alhosani is also Consultant sports medicine, former President of the Anti-Doping Agency of UAE and former President of the Approval Committee of the UNESCO Anti-Doping Fund.
